JAVA基础课程:将数据库操作封装到Javabean的方法代码参考

来源:互联网 责任编辑:栏目编辑 发表时间:2013-07-01 16:53 点击:
封装数据库操作,目的就是为了隐藏java.sql包内的类,在编码中去掉核心的数据库操作代码。以杜绝直接数据库操作容易带来的资源未释放问题。同时也减少了数据库操作的编码量。

  但是很多网友在封装时,却喜欢返回结果集(ResultSet对象),那么这个封装就没有意义了。

  1. 又是直接操作核心数据库类,跟封装前几乎没什么变化。

  2. 结果集总是依赖于它使用的连接(Connection)对象。因此当连接对象在方法内被关闭后,你返回的ResultSet就没有用了。

  如果真的要获得查询数据库的结果集,就把结果集对象内的所有数据,转储到以Map为元素的List对象内。

  当然,这种方式,不能适应大数据量的查询,不过如果真的碰到大数据量的查询,那用什么封装都不好,还是得直接数据库操作. :)))

  下面是简单的数据库操作Javabean的代码

  DbWrapper.java

  import java.sql.*;

  import java.util.*;

  public class DbWrapper

  {

  // 定义连接池对象为静态变量,将一直存在,直到工作目录关闭。

  private static DataSource ds = null;

  // 1.用连接池的方式获得连接

  // 如果不是做多数据库程序,推荐使用此方法

  // 相关内容:在tomcat管理界面配置连接池
    发表评论
    请自觉遵守互联网相关的政策法规,严禁发布色情、暴力、反动的言论。
    用户名: 验证码:点击我更换图片
    最新评论 更多>>

    推荐热点

    • Java编程语言的八大优点
    • JVM对象生命周期详细介绍
    • Java平台上的CRM系统
    • Java 算数测试小程序
    • Java环境 使用Resin在NT环境下配置JSP环境
    • Command(命令模式)
    • Java 一个简单的画图程序
    • Java 日历的小程序
    • Java 数组的复制
    网站首页 - 友情链接 - 网站地图 - TAG标签 - RSS订阅 - 内容搜索
    Copyright © 2008-2015 计算机技术学习交流网. 版权所有

    豫ICP备11007008号-1